Why Preparation Actually Matters
When our detailer arrives, every minute counts. We've allocated a specific block of time to your vehicle based on the service you've booked. If we spend the first 20 minutes clearing out personal items from your back seat, organizing your trunk, or waiting for you to move parking obstacles, that time comes out of the detail itself — not added to the end.
Clients who prepare their vehicles consistently receive more thorough results. It's not a question of effort on our part — it's a matter of physics. A clear car gives us uninterrupted access to every surface from the moment we arrive.
The Pre-Detail Checklist
1. Remove All Personal Items
This is the single most important step. Go through your vehicle and remove everything that isn't permanently attached: gym bags, water bottles, sunglasses, phone chargers, car seats, shopping bags, paperwork, and anything else living in your seats, footwells, cup holders, or trunk.
You don't need to deep-clean anything — just clear the space. Think of it the way you'd tidy before a house cleaner arrives. We handle the detail; you handle the declutter.
2. Clear the Trunk Completely
Many clients forget about the trunk. If you're booking an interior detail or a full-service package like our Aura Cleanse or Aura Presidential, we'll need full access to vacuum and treat the cargo area. A trunk full of groceries, sports equipment, or emergency supplies will need to be moved — and it's significantly faster when you've done it in advance.
3. Park in an Accessible Location
For mobile detailing in Sacramento, Folsom, and surrounding areas, we come directly to your home or office. Make sure your vehicle is parked in a spot that gives us at least 3–4 feet of clearance on all sides. A driveway works perfectly. Underground parking structures and tight garages create challenges with equipment access and water runoff.
If you have a preferred side of the vehicle for special attention — a door ding, a bird dropping stain, a coffee spill — note it and mention it when we arrive. We'll prioritize accordingly.
4. Note Any Problem Areas in Advance
Think through the last few months of driving. Are there any areas that need extra attention? Common items to flag:
- Pet hair on rear seats or cargo area
- Food or drink spills on upholstery
- Sticky residue on interior panels (drive-through stickers, parking passes)
- Tree sap, bird droppings, or road tar on the exterior paint
- Smoke or pet odor embedded in the interior
The more specific you are, the more targeted our treatment can be. Some of these require additional time or specialty products — flagging them upfront means we arrive prepared.

Don't Pre-Wash the Car (Especially Incorrectly)
It's thoughtful, but often counterproductive. If you wash your car with an automatic drive-through or a dirty sponge right before your appointment, you may introduce fresh swirl marks into the paint — the exact thing a professional detail is designed to correct or prevent. Leave the exterior as-is. We have the right products and methods to handle whatever condition your paint is in.
Don't Leave Valuables
We take exceptional care of every vehicle we touch, but it's best practice to remove items of value — wallets, jewelry, laptops, and anything irreplaceable — before any service professional works in your car. This applies broadly, not just to us.
Don't Apply Fragrance Products
If you're hoping for a particular interior scent after your detail, let us handle it. Applying air freshener or fabric spray right before your appointment can interfere with odor-elimination treatments and mask issues we'd otherwise identify and treat at the source.
What You Can Leave to Us
Everything else. You don't need to vacuum first, wipe surfaces down, or pre-treat stains. Our process is built to start from whatever state your vehicle is in and deliver a showroom-ready result. The prep steps above are about efficiency and access — not about doing our work for us.

Day-Of Summary
On the morning of your appointment, run through this quick checklist:
- All personal items removed from seats, footwells, cup holders, and door pockets
- Trunk cleared and accessible
- Vehicle parked with clearance on all sides
- Any problem areas mentally noted to mention on arrival
- Valuables removed from the vehicle
That's it. Five items. Ten minutes of your time. In return, you'll get a more thorough result, delivered on time, with every inch of your vehicle given the attention it deserves — rather than the attention that was left after logistics.
